Prevalence of haemostatic disorders on habitual epistaxis
New Egyptian Journal of Medicine [The]. 1989; 3 (4): 1051-1056

ABSTRACT
Forty-two patients with a history of habitual epistaxis underwent clinical and laboratory evaluation to determine the cause of nose-bleeds. Nutritional anaemia was the reason in 14 cases, rheumatic activity occurred in 10 patients, while bleeding diathesis occurred in 6 patients. Twelve patients had apparent clinical causes. A full coagulation study is recommended to be done in all patients with habitual epistaxis without any apparent clinical cause
